Turning optical chemosensors into optodes: a quantum chemical and experimental case-study

Academic Article
Publication Date:
2006
abstract:
Replacing a nitro-group with a 2-hydroxyethyl sulfonyl moiety in an optical sensor for sodium ions allowed for its covalent linking into cellulose membranes. Both quantum chemical and experimental data confirmed the low impact of such structural modification on the sensor performances, thus representing a quite general way for building optodes.
